Congress Clears 90-Day Extension of Surface Transportation Programs

On March 29, the House passed a 90-day extension of surface transportation programs (H.R. 4281) by a vote of 266-158.  The measure, which only required a simple majority vote to pass, extends programs under the Highway Trust Fund as well…

Surface Transportation and Aviation Programs Extended

On September 13, the U.S. House of Representatives passed a combined extension of surface transportation programs and aviation programs.  H.R. 2887 provides for a six month extension of highway programs (until March 31, 2012) and a four and a half…
